Abstract

The present invention relates to a device and method for easy collection, dilution, mixing and dispensing of a liquid specimen in a self-contained system. The present invention can be used in combination with numerous testing means for performing chemical, biochemical or biomedical qualitative or quantitative assays in the field of both clinical and hygiene testing.

Core Innovation

The invention relates to a device for sampling a sample and dispensing contents in a closed system using a container having a first penetrable member that cooperates with the container to form a first sealed chamber. The first penetrable member is disposed within the container and is movable to operate as a piston within the container. The sampler is movable relative to the container and defines a passage open at first and second ends, with at least a portion of the passage comprising a capillary passage configured to draw the sample into the passage by capillary action.

The sampler further comprises a penetrating means configured to penetrate the first penetrable member such that the passage is in communication with the first sealed chamber once the penetrable member has been penetrated. After penetration, relative motion enables the piston to displace and expel contents, with the container and sampler arranged so that dispensing occurs into an auxiliary reaction vessel. The architecture includes sealed reagent chambers bounded by an elastic, penetrable member acting as a piston, so that sample and reagents can be brought into communication after the penetrable member is penetrated.

In at least some embodiments, a portion of the sampler passage stores dried reagents in a non-capillary portion for automatic mixing, and the device may include ventilation openings to vent air or gas during capillary filling. The sampler-container interface can include engagement and locking structures, and the device can be configured with a second sealed chamber to enable sequential reagent delivery. Packaging embodiments include a separate dry package and a reagent container, providing a self-contained sampling and dispensing system for liquid specimens.

Claims Coverage

The partial claim set provides three independent claims covering a device for sampling/dispensing, a method for drawing and dispensing using that device, and a kit of parts. Across these independent claims, three core inventive features are repeatedly emphasized: a sealed chamber bounded by a movable penetrable member functioning as a piston, a movable sampler having a capillary passage for drawing a sample by capillary action, and a penetrating means that establishes communication between the sampler passage and the sealed chamber.

Penetrable member forming a sealed chamber piston

A container comprising an open end and a closed end, and a first penetrable member disposed within the container and cooperating with the container to form a first sealed chamber, where the first penetrable member is movable within the container and operable as a piston.

Movable capillary sampler passage draws sample by capillary action

A movable sampler defining a passage for sampling a sample, open at first and second ends, with at least a portion of the passage extending from the first end comprising a capillary passage operable to draw the sample into the passage by capillary action.

Penetrating means establishes communication with sealed chamber

A sampler comprising a penetrating means configured to penetrate the first penetrable member such that the passage is in communication with the first sealed chamber once the penetrable member has been penetrated.

Piston-operated expulsion through capillary passage in method

A method of drawing and dispensing a sample in which a sample is drawn by capillary action using a capillary passage, and then penetrating a penetrable member engages the penetrable member to operate it as a piston, where the piston is operated to expel the sample of fluid through the capillary passage.

Kit of parts with sealed chamber piston and capillary sampler

A kit of parts comprising a container having a sealed chamber bounded on at least one side by a penetrable member operable as a piston, and a sampler defining a passage open at both ends, including a capillary passage operable to draw a sample into the passage by capillary action, with a penetrating means configured to penetrate the penetrable member so the passage is in communication with the sealed chamber once penetrated.

The independent claims define a closed sampling and dispensing system in which a movable piston-like penetrable member forms a sealed chamber, a movable sampler draws a sample via a capillary passage, and a penetrating means penetrates the penetrable member to place the sampler passage in communication with the sealed chamber.

Stated Advantages

Regulated dilution/dispensing via geometric positioning.

Reduced reagent evaporation impacts (overfill).

Safe closed-system dispensing to prevent release of infectious material.

Documented Applications

Sampling and dispensing of liquid specimens in a self-contained sampling/dispensing system, including sample types such as blood, serum, plasma, saliva, urine, sputum, sweat, tears, and CSF.

Automatic mixing involving dried reagents stored in a sampler passage portion.

Sequential reagent delivery using an optional second sealed chamber.

Use of packaging embodiments including a separate dry package and a reagent container for the self-contained system.
